Highlights
Are people in Torrance older or younger than people in Cascade?
- The Median Age in Torrance is 10.8 years younger than in Cascade.

Are housing costs cheaper in Torrance or Cascade?
- Torrance housing costs are 165.4% more expensive than Cascade hous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Torrance or Cascade?
- The average commute for residents of Torrance is 28.4 minutes longer than it is for residents of Cascade.

Things to do in Torrance?
Torrance, California is a vibrant city located in the southwestern corner of the United States. Home to attractions such as the Toyota USA Automobile Museum and Madrona Marsh Nature Preserve, visitors can explore culture and nature at its finest when visiting Torrance. There are also plenty of museums, galleries, and performance venues such as Torrance Cultural Arts Center. For entertainment, visitors can explore boutique shops and restaurants along with movie theaters and live music clubs.
